Developing fine motor skills is crucial for children as it lays the foundation for handwriting, drawing, and various other essential tasks. Activities that encourage precise hand movements, such as tracing, play a significant role in enhancing these skills, making early learning both effective and enjoyable.

The “Ice Skating Path Tracing” worksheet offers numerous learning benefits. It enhances hand-eye coordination, improves pencil grip, and develops the ability to follow visual patterns. The act of tracing along the ice skating paths helps children refine their motor control, which is vital for future academic success.

This worksheet features a series of winding ice skating paths that children can trace with a pencil or crayon. Each path varies in complexity, offering a gradual increase in difficulty. The worksheet also includes engaging illustrations of ice skaters, making the activity visually appealing and motivating for young learners.

To use the “Ice Skating Path Tracing” worksheet effectively, begin by ensuring a comfortable seating position and a proper pencil grip. Encourage children to trace slowly and carefully along the dotted lines, focusing on accuracy rather than speed. Adults can provide guidance by demonstrating the correct tracing technique and offering positive reinforcement. Breaking the worksheet into smaller sections can help maintain focus and prevent fatigue.
